    The Evolution of Software Testing

    The software testing landscape has undergone significant transformations in recent years, driven by the rapid advancement of technology and the increasing complexity of software systems. The rise of artificial intelligence (AI) has introduced new challenges and opportunities for quality assurance (QA) professionals.

  • *Identifying defects*: AI-powered tools can analyze code and identify potential defects, reducing the manual effort required for testing.
  • *Simulating user interactions*: AI-driven testing tools can simulate user interactions, allowing developers to test their applications in a more realistic way.
  • *Predicting failures*: AI algorithms can predict which tests are likely to fail, enabling developers to focus on the most critical areas of their code. However, the use of AI in software testing also raises concerns about the reliability and accuracy of automated testing tools.

    The Importance of Collaboration

    Quality assurance (QA) is often misunderstood as a solo activity, but it’s actually a collaborative effort that involves multiple teams and stakeholders. QA is not just about testing, but also about ensuring that the software meets the required standards and is delivered on time. • QA teams work closely with development teams to identify and prioritize defects, and with product teams to understand the business requirements and ensure that the software meets the customer’s needs.

    The Importance of Continuous Learning

    To attract and retain skilled QA professionals, businesses must prioritize continuous learning. This is particularly true in the rapidly evolving field of AI in testing. As AI technologies advance, the skills required for QA professionals to remain effective are changing.

    New roles are emerging, and the industry is evolving rapidly.

  • Developing AI-driven testing strategies that leverage machine learning algorithms to identify and prioritize defects
  • Collaborating with data scientists to design and implement data-driven quality analysis tools
  • Auditing ML models to ensure they are accurate, reliable, and unbiased
  • Providing insights and recommendations to stakeholders on how to improve the testing process using AI and ML
  • Emerging Roles

    The emergence of new roles in QA is driven by the need for professionals who can effectively integrate AI and ML into the testing process.
